Marie Curie Transfer of Knowledge Fellowships

The Centre of Excellence for Research on Aging (CeSI; www.fondazioneunich.it/cesi/) is a newly opened biomedical research centre in Central Italy, offering state-of-the-art platforms for genomic, proteomic and clinical research in a dynamic and collaborative environment.

The group of Cancer Pathology at CeSI (PI Saverio Alberti, MD, PhD) is seeking 3 highly motivated Marie Curie Fellows to work on the definition of the signaling network and 3D structure of key regulatory proteins of growth and apoptosis in cancer cells. The ultimate goal of the project is the identification of candidate biochemical targets for novel diagnostic, prognostic and therapeutic procedures. Research activities will develop at the interface between molecular biology, immunology, flow cytometry, structural biology and bioinformatics.

The successful applicants will hold a PhD and/or an MD, with a strong track record in molecular biology and protein biochemistry; additional experience in immunology and flow cytometry and/or protein structure prediction and bioinformatics will be considered very favourably. Emphasis will also be given to interactive skills and previous experience in multidisciplinary environments.

Gross salaries of 46,671 euro/year (intermediate; more than 4 years of experience) or 70,007 euro/year (senior; more than 10 years of experience), plus travel, mobility and career exploratory allowances will be offered for 24 month contracts with tenure track perspective.
